MAT01 Maximum Ratings
Collector-Base Voltage (BVCBO)
MAT01AH, GH, N . . . . . . . . . . . . . . . . . . . . . . . . . . . 45 V
Collector-Emitter Voltage (BVCEO)
MAT01AH, GH, N . . . . . . . . . . . . . . . . . . . . . . . . . . . 45 V
Collector-Collector Voltage (BVCC)
MAT01AH, GH, N . . . . . . . . . . . . . . . . . . . . . . . . . . . 45 V
Emitter-Emitter Voltage (BVEE)
MAT01AH, GH, N . . . . . . . . . . . . . . . . . . . . . . . . . . . 45 V
Emitter-Base Voltage (BVEBO)2 . . . . . . . . . . . . . . . . 5 V
Collector Current (IC) . . . . . . . . . . . . . . . . . . . . . .25 mA
Emitter Current (IE) . . . . . . . . . . . . . . . . . . . . . . . 25 mA
Total Power Dissipation
Case Temperature £ 40°C3 . . . . . . . . . . . . . . . . . 1.8 W
Ambient Temperature £ 70°C4 . . . . . . . . . . . . . 500 mW
Operating Ambient Temperature . . . 55°C to +125°C
Operating Junction Temperature . . . 55°C to +150°C
Storage Temperature . . . . . . . . . .. . 65°C to +150°C
Lead Temperature (Soldering, 60 sec) . . . . . . . .+300°C
DICE Junction Temperature . . . . . . . 65°C to +150°C
NOTES
1Absolute maximum ratings apply to both DICE and packaged devices.
2Application of reverse bias voltages in excess of rating shown can result in
degradation of hFE and hFE matching characteristics. Do not attempt to measure
BVEBO greater than the 5 V rating shown.
3Rating applies to applications using heat sinking to control case temperature.
Derate linearity at 16.4 mW/°C for case temperatures above 40°C.
4Rating applies to applications not using heat sinking; device in free air only. Derate
linearity at 6.3 mW/°C for ambient temperatures above 70°C.
MAT01 Features
`Low VOS (VBE Match): 40 mV typ, 100 mV max
`Low TCVOS: 0.5 mV/8C max
`High hFE: 500 min
`Excellent hFE Linearity from 10 nA to 10 mA
`Low Noise Voltage: 0.23 mV p-p-0.1 Hz to 10 Hz
`High Breakdown: 45 V min
`Available in Die Form
